(Penguin Book Cover Competition) Developed Thumbnails
After producing some initial thumbnails and looking at different typography experiments I decided to develop my designs further creating bigger more detailed drawings. This therefore allowed me to develop my drawings and experiment with different compositions.
The first idea was the leaf frame with the typography sitting bold in the middle. I liked this idea as it had the focus on being on the hand drawn typography, something which I really wanted to focus on when thinking about designing my cover. I liked how the leaves framed and almost created a circular shape as it almost gave that impression of nature being all around us and the importance it has. I feel there is definitely a great possibility for this to develop further and therefore this is one i will develop further possibly looking at colour.
The second idea also followed the leaf theme and had more of a loose composition with flying leaves
that also act as a frame for the centre title and authors name. I do like this idea however, I feel it doesn't particularly work and not fitting with the vibe that I am going with.
The third idea was an original idea that I was officially drawn to. I liked the idea of the unique composition looking amongst the trees. The idea was as though you would look up towards the sky peaking amongst the branches. I liked this idea as it created that feeling of how big nature really is and its importance. i liked how the drawing developed and feel it has the possibility to develop further with colour.
The fourth design also had the theme of trees and instead worked from an eye height level, and using the tree as a framing tool that sits to the right of the page, I added to this by finishing with a landscape inspired by the places the author speaks about within the book. I do like this idea however, I feel its rather generic and doesn't really push the ideas.
The final developed sketch I included followed the theme of birds as this is a key theme and something the author speaks about often with bird watching being a key interest for the family. I liked the ideas of the birds and the text floating within the trail of wind left behind. I do like this idea but I don't know how effective it would be in terms of final composition.
Moving forward I will think about moving forward and adding details such and colour and finalised typography and layout.
